本文以TP钱包账号退出为切入点,展开对便捷资金操作、分层架构、行业创新分析、数字支付管理系统、合约升级以及多链平台设计的全景性探讨。退出机制不仅仅意味着登出,还包含对当前会话的无效化、对已授权设备的撤销、以及对跨应用授权的逐步撤回。一个健壮的退出流程应具备以下要点:一键登出、服务端会话失效、设备列表可视化、历史会话日志可检索、以及在异常情况下的强制二次验证。为提升用户体验,系统应提供退出通知、跨设备同步的退出状态,以及在安全策略变化时的动态提醒。退出的设计也应与账户恢复、设备遗失或账号被盗情景结合,提供有效的应急流程和可验证的身份恢复路径。 在便捷资金操作方面,TP钱包需要在安全性与效率之间取得平衡。核心需求包括快速转账、批量支付、常用商户快捷付款、以及离线支付场景的支持。快速转账应实现秒级确认与可回滚的风控机制,允许用户设定常用收款方、默认币种、以及单笔与日累计限额。批量支付功能适用于企业对账、工资发放、商户清算等场景,提供模板、计划任务和对账单自动生成。为了提升用户体验,钱包前端应尽量减少输入字段,支持二维码、NFC、以及基于联系人签名的快速授权。数字支付还需与法币入口、稳定币体系、以及支付网关无缝对接,确保跨币种交易的透明成本与清晰的汇率机制。 在分层架构方面,建议采用清晰的四层或六层架构,以实现关注点分离、可扩展性与安全性。常见的分层包括表示层(UI/前端)、应用服务层(API网关、业务编排、事件发布)、领域层(钱包核心、转账、余额、授权、合规规则)、基础设施层(数据库、日志、缓存、KMS、密钥管理、跨链中台、消息队列、审计日志)。其中身份与会话管理应与钥匙管理分离,避免单点风险。跨链场景需要一个独立的中台来处理跨链事务、交易聚合、状态同步等问题。通过事件驱动架构和异步处理,系统能够在高并发下保持响应性,同时保持对安全事件的可观测性。 行业创新分析当前区块链行业的创新点集中在账户抽象、MPC(多方计算)签名、社交恢复、以及隐私保护的组合策略。账户抽象使得普通用户将复杂的账户和签名逻辑从具体应用中解耦,提升了用户体验和可用性。MPC钱包通过多方签名分散密钥控件,降低单点泄露风险


评论
TechNova
这篇文章把退出流程和安全性讲得很清楚,实用价值高。
海风
对多链设计的讨论很有见地,期待看到更多落地案例。
LiuMing
合约升级部分的治理机制要点清晰,代理合约模式的风险也有提醒。
CryptoMaven
若能附上数字支付管理系统的架构图就更好了,信息会更直观。